[PATCH v1 2/3] perf pmu: Improve name/comments, avoid a memory allocation

From: Ian Rogers
Date: Thu Apr 06 2023 - 19:54:14 EST


Improve documentation around perf_pmu_alias pmu_name and on
functions. Reduce the scope of pmu_uncore_alias_match to just
file. Rename perf_pmu__valid_suffix to the more revealing
perf_pmu__match_ignoring_suffix. Add a short-cut to
perf_pmu__match_ignoring_suffix for PMU names that don't also have a
socket value, and can therefore avoid a memory allocation.
